Based on the principle and methods of carbonate sedimentology and sedimentary geochemistry, and guided by the theories of carbonate reservoir geology, the sedimentation, diagenesis, the distribution of reservoir and gypsum, the relationship of gypsum and reservoir of Feixianguan Formation in northeast Sichuan Basin have been comprehensively studied. Multiple methods from different branches of geology have been used in this research. The main contents and conclusions of this dissertation are as follows:Feixianguan Formation was formed under lowering of a three-graded sea level which was composed by five four-graded sequences. Feixianguan Formation is grouped into five sections according to the principle of stratigraphic correlation for the same era. The spread of sedimentary facies was mainly in control of the evolution of the Kaijiang-Liangping Trough. The platform facies can be further classified into subfacies as oolitic dam, oolitic beach, tidal flat and lagoon from margin to interior of the platform.Besides of the compaction, there are many diagenesis impacting the reservoir such as dolomitization, ablation, infilling of minerals, cementation of calcite and gypsum. In which, the cementation and the infilling lead to the reduction of porosity and permeability values while the dolomitization and the four times ablation increased porosity and permeability values.Based on the analysis of a large number of thin section and the distribution characteristics of sulfur isotope, the conclusion is drawn that the gypsum in Feixianguan Formation is mainly formed in supratidal sabkha or in intertidal lagoon. The sedimentation mechanism of the gypsum is that the SO42- which come from the PTB convulsion and the Ca2+ which come from seawater are combined in CaSO4 if their concentration product overruns its state of equilibrium.The gypsum of Feixianguan Formation is mainly distributed in the first segment and the fifth segment, while the reservoir is mainly distributed in the first segment and the second segment. The depth of gypsum is gradually reduced and the horizon is gradually elevated under the control of sedimentary facies from the inner platform to the marginal platform, while thereservoir's depth is opposite.By study of the depth of the gypsum and reservoir, the conclusion is drawn that the relationship of the distribution of gypsum and reservoir is growth and decline as a whole.
